Is Woodfield, South Carolina a good place to live?
Woodfield is a city in South Carolina state in USA with a population of 9361 residents.. The poverty rate of Woodfield is 22.5%, which is 61% higher than national average. The typical household in Woodfield earns $39148 a year, compared to the national median of $67,500. Financial hardship is relatively common in the city as 1 in every 4 residents live below the poverty line, well above the national poverty rate of 14.1%. Additionally, more than 1 in every 10 area households live on an income of less than $10,000 a year. Nationwide, 5.8% of households do. Nearly 64.9% of households earn less than $50,000 a year compared to 39% national rate.

A high school education is a basic prerequisite for most jobs, and in Woodfield, only 81% of adults have a high school diploma, compared to the 87.7% of adults nationwide. The unemployment rate of Woodfield remained 2.9%, which is 38% lower than national rate. Higher educational attainment can lead to improved job security and reduce the likelihood of financial insecurity. In Woodfield, only 19% of adults have a bachelor's degree and 31% have some college but no degree.

Cost of living in Woodfield is 90, which is 10% lower than national average. Median home value in Woodfield is $109900 , which is 52% lower than national average. While median income in Woodfield remained $39148, which is 42% lower than national average.
